FL ST MARKS NWR ROAD SIGN REPLACEMENT
Contract Opportunity Analysis
The U.S. Department of the Interior, through the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service, is seeking qualified small businesses to provide road sign replacement services at the St. Marks National Wildlife Refuge in Florida. The project aims to enhance safety and visibility by replacing existing road signs in accordance with federal and refuge-specific signage guidelines, including the Manual on Uniform Traffic Control Devices (MUTCD). This procurement is significant for maintaining the integrity and safety of the refuge's roadways, ensuring compliance with established standards. Interested contractors must submit their quotes by February 18, 2026, with the anticipated award date set for March 1, 2026.
